Critical Equipment for Heavy Haul Operations
Specialized Trailers and Configurations
The foundation of any heavy haul operation lies in selecting the appropriate trailer configuration. Lowboy trailers offer the advantage of reduced overall height, making them ideal for tall loads that need to clear bridges and overpasses. Multi-axle configurations distribute weight more effectively across the roadway, reducing stress on infrastructure while maintaining stability during transport.
Modular trailers provide exceptional versatility, allowing operators to customize axle spacing and deck length based on specific load requirements. These systems can be connected in various configurations to accommodate extremely long or unusually shaped cargo that wouldn’t fit on standard equipment.
Load Securement Systems
Professional-grade tie-down equipment forms the backbone of safe heavy haul operations. Heavy-duty chains, cables, and straps must meet or exceed industry standards for working load limits. Winches, come-alongs, and tensioning devices ensure proper load securement throughout the journey, while load binders and tighteners allow for precise adjustment of securement systems.
Edge protection equipment prevents damage to both the load and securement devices where contact occurs. Proper blocking and cribbing materials help distribute forces and prevent load shifting during transport.
Safety and Communication Equipment
High-visibility lighting systems are essential for alerting other motorists to the presence of oversized loads. Rotating beacons, LED light bars, and reflective tape enhance visibility during both day and night operations. Two-way communication systems allow coordination between the truck operator and escort vehicles, ensuring smooth navigation through challenging situations.
GPS tracking and route planning technology helps identify potential obstacles before they become problems, while also providing real-time location information to dispatchers and customers.
Essential Safety Protocols
Pre-Trip Planning and Route Selection
Thorough route planning represents the cornerstone of safe heavy haul operations. This process involves analyzing bridge clearances, weight restrictions, road conditions, and potential hazards along the entire route. Operators must identify alternate routes in case unexpected obstacles arise during transport.
Weather monitoring becomes critically important when planning heavy haul movements. Wind conditions, precipitation, and temperature extremes can significantly impact the safety of oversized load transport. Establishing weather thresholds and having contingency plans ensures operations can be postponed or modified when conditions become unsafe.
Load Analysis and Weight Distribution
Understanding the load’s center of gravity, weight distribution, and dimensional characteristics is crucial for safe transport. Proper load positioning on the trailer affects steering, braking, and overall vehicle stability. Engineering calculations may be required for extremely heavy or unusually shaped loads to ensure safe transport parameters.
Regular weight checks at certified scales help verify that axle weights remain within legal limits throughout the journey, accounting for fuel consumption and other variables that might affect weight distribution.
Driver Training and Certification
Heavy haul operations demand specialized skills that go far beyond standard commercial driving abilities. Operators must understand the physics of heavy load transport, including how weight distribution affects braking distances, turning radii, and overall vehicle dynamics.
Continuous education on regulatory changes, safety protocols, and equipment updates ensures operators maintain the highest standards of professionalism and safety awareness.
Navigating the Permit Process
Understanding Permit Requirements
Heavy haul operations typically require various permits due to weight and dimensional restrictions on public roadways. Overweight permits address loads that exceed standard legal weight limits, while overdimensional permits cover cargo that extends beyond normal width, height, or length restrictions.
The permit application process requires detailed information about the load, equipment, route, and timing of the movement. Applications must include accurate measurements, weights, and route maps, along with proof of insurance and operator qualifications.
State-by-State Considerations
Permit requirements vary significantly between jurisdictions, making it essential to understand the specific regulations in each state through which the load will travel. Some states require advance notice periods, while others may have restrictions on movement during certain times or weather conditions.
